Stap 4: Maak het bestand stamp.php
Als u het venster sluit, de foto niet worden gekopieerd en gewijzigd, en zul je alleen de meest recente foto.
Wat doet deze bestand/pagina?
Ten eerste lijkt het om te zien of er een nieuwe "webcam.jpg" bestand in de fotoomslag.
Als een bestand aanwezig is, wordt het gekopieerd de bestands- en renaes het "recent.jpg"
Dan, "recent.jpg" is hernoemd met de huidige datum en tijd--deze manier, uw foto wordt opgeslagen wanneer het Fwink-programma overheen met de volgende foto schrijft.
En dit zal worden gedaan om de 5 seconden.
De pagina zal u vertellen als het een nieuwe foto heeft gevonden of niet met een eenvoudige boodschap:
"Time stempelen van de meest recente foto" of "Geen nieuwe foto" verschijnt op de pagina.
Hier is de code voor het stamp.php bestand:
<! DOCTYPE html publiek "-//W3C//DTD XHTML 1.0 Transitional / / nl"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d" >
< html xmlns = "http://www.w3.org/1999/xhtml" >
< head >
< meta http-equiv = "Content-Type" content = "text/html; charset = utf-8 "/ >
< titel > Time Stamp Photos < / title >
<!--deze regel wordt vernieuwd de pagina elke 5 seconden zodat we kunnen op nieuwe foto's controleren en hen anders noemen-->
< META HTTP-EQUIV = "Ververs" CONTENT = "5" >
< / head >
< body >
<? php
if(file_exists("Photos/webcam.jpg")) {}
echo "Tijd stempelen van de meest recente foto < br >< br >";
Copy("Photos/webcam.jpg","Photos/recent.jpg");
$stamp=date('Y-m-d-_h-i-s');
Wijzig de naam ("photos/webcam.jpg","photos/". $stamp. ". jpg");
} else {}
echo "Geen nieuwe foto";
}
? >
< / body >
< / html >
<!----> einde van code
Nogmaals,
< META HTTP-EQUIV = "Ververs" CONTENT = "5" >
Dit refreses de pagina ooit 5 seconden.
Dus, is uw bestand wordt hernoemd om de 5 seconden.